When I am on a highway I leave cruise control on at all times, even in hilly country & I don't find it dangerous at all. You just have to understand how it works & that the transmission will kick back the required number of gears to maintain a given speed. The only exception to this would be for advisory speed signs that indicate a certain corner couldn't be negotiated at the posted speed limit. eg - a posted 60kph corner can be taken at 100kph, but a slower indicated corner you have to adjust your speed accordingly & this would be the only time I turn cruise control off.
